D.M Jayaratne sworn in as PM

Senior SLFPer D.M Jayaratne was sworn in as the Prime Minister of Sri Lanka a short while ago before President Mahinda Rajapakse. He is the 15th Prime Minister of Sri Lanka and a veteran politician National List member of the Parliament of Sri Lanka.
